Q. How is the sound vibration captured by the tympanum transmitted through the ossicular chain of the middle ear?
The acoustic transmission from the middle to the external ear (and to the internal ear too) is entirely mechanical. The vibration of the tympanic membrane triggers the vibration of the hammer that then causes vibrate to the incus and The incus then causes the stapes to vibrate.

Q. How chloroplasts multiply? Like mitochondria chloroplasts have their own the DNA, ribosomes and RNA and they self-replicate through binary division.
